Sunbeam Deal Fall Through

The future of a major Four State manufacturing plant is in limbo. An effort to purchase the Sunbeam plant in Neosho has apparently fallen through. Its the second time in less than two months that a potential buyer has decided not to purchase the facility. Sunbeam officials say the company was unable to reach an agreement with outdoor leisure products. Its still uncertain how the failed effort to buy the plant will hurt the company`s work force. Sunbeam employs 700 full time workers and nearly 500 part time workers. Sunbeam is currently under bankruptcy protection.
